Starting a daycare venture is an exciting endeavor. However, to guarantee success, you'll need a well-crafted business plan. This document will serve as your roadmap, guiding you through the complexities of starting and running a thriving daycare facility.

A winning business plan should clearly outline your vision for the daycare, your target demographic, and your financial projections.

It's essential to conduct thorough investigation into your local area to discover the needs of potential customers.

Your plan should also specify your daycare's structure, staffing needs, and policies.

By thoroughly crafting your business plan, you can position yourself for success in the competitive world of daycare operations.

Establishing a Thriving Daycare: A Comprehensive Business Guide

Opening a daycare center offers an exciting opportunity to make a difference in the lives of young children and their families. To ensure success, however, it demands careful planning and execution.

To begin with, you'll need to develop a comprehensive business plan that outlines your daycare's mission. This should include details about your target market, program offerings, pricing structure, and marketing strategy.

Next, secure the necessary licenses and permits to operate legally in your area.

Guarantee your facility meets all safety standards for young children. This includes creating age-appropriate play areas, sufficient sanitation procedures, and a well-trained staff.

Finally, formulate a strong marketing plan to attract families to your daycare. Network with local schools, community organizations, and parents. Consider offering tours of your facility and advertising about your program through online platforms and social media.

By following these steps, you can lay the foundation for a thriving daycare that provides a nurturing and stimulating environment for children to learn and grow.
